Cong accuses BJP of ‘criminal mismanagement’ of Covid pandemic

Khammam: The district Congress leaders have accused the BJP government at Centre failing miserably in vaccinating the public against Covid-19.

The BJP government instead of repenting for its criminal mismanagement of Covid pandemic and failure to vaccinate people of the country was just interested in protecting its image and was engaged in mudslinging against opposition parties, Congress leaders said.


A delegation of Congress leaders led by its district president Puvvalla Durga Prasad and former MLC Potla Nageswara Rao, the party official Spokesperson, M Srinivas Reddy submitted a memorandum, addressed to the President of India, to the district administration on Friday.

In the memorandum, they alleged that instead of channeling resources to bring India out of the Covid crisis, the BJP government exported vaccines and failed to place orders for vaccines required for vaccinating the people.

The other nations in the world placed orders for vaccines in May 2020, but the Modi government and State governments have so far placed orders for just 39 crore doses of vaccine for 140 crore population.

As per the data revealed by the Central government by May 31, 2021 the government was able to administer the first dose of vaccine to 21.31 crore people while the second dose was administered to just 4.45 crore people which accounts for just 3.17 per cent of the entire population, Congress leaders said.

When the Indian citizens were being infected with the Covid-19, the Centre was busy exporting the vaccine to other nations and around 6.63 crore doses of vaccine was exported to foreign countries. And that proved costly for Indian citizens, they averred.

In the rollout of Covid vaccine, the Centre had intentionally created a digital divide making the Cowin portal mandatory to register for vaccines and thus it left out rural masses. On an average per day 16 lakh people were vaccinated.

Going by that rate it would take at least three years to vaccinate the young generation and then how could the government protect its citizens from the third wave, they posed and appealed to the President to direct the Centre to vaccinate one crore population per day.

They also wanted distribution of vaccines free of cost to the States and private hospitals.
